Kotlin类型安全构建器的一次运用记录

在android官方指导的相关应用框架中,用到一个Resource类来表示网络请求的状态与结果// A generic class that contains data and status about loading this data. sealed class Resource( val data: T? = null, val message: String? = null ) { class Success(data: T) : Resource(data) class Loading(data: T? = null) : Resource(
pdf 文件大小:42.97KB